Chingo - Dudhamania, Singrauli

Chingo is a village situated in the Dudhamania tehsil of Singrauli district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 50 km from Chitrangi and around 50 km from Singrauli. Chinago ser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chingo village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Chingo is 503578. The village covers a total geographical area of 229.63 hectares and falls under the 486882 pincode. Morva is the nearest town, located about 50 km away.

Chingo village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Chitrangi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Sidhi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Chingo

As per Census 2011, Chingo village has a total population of 1,589 people, consisting of 831 males and 758 females. The village has 330 households and a sex ratio of 912 females per 1,000 males. There are 268 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 773 literate and 816 illiterate residents. Additionally, 715 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 97 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Chingo

Chingo is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Gondwali, while the nearest airport is Lal Bahadur Shastri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 109.4 km.
